About The Position

At Rolling Hills, our mission is to offer compassionate, safe, effective behavioral healthcare treatment. We use solution-focused strategies and diligently strive for a safe and positive environment for patients, families, and employees. We never forget that we provide care and comfort to people in need. The Pharmacy Technician, under the direct supervision of the pharmacist and within all regulatory rules governing pharmaceutical services, provides for complete pharmaceutical services to the facility. Position Schedule: Every third weekend from 8:00am - 5:00pm and PRN as needed About Universal Health Services One of the nation’s largest and most respected providers of hospital and healthcare services, Universal Health Services, Inc. (UHS) has built an impressive record of achievement and performance. Growing steadily since its inception into an esteemed Fortune 500 corporation, annual revenues were $14.3 billion in 2023. During the year, UHS was again recognized as one of the World’s Most Admired Companies by Fortune; and listed in Forbes ranking of America’s Largest Public Companies. Headquartered in King of Prussia, PA, UHS has approximately 96,700 employees and continues to grow through its subsidiaries. Operating acute care hospitals, behavioral health facilities, outpatient facilities and ambulatory care access points, an insurance offering, a physician network and various related services located all over the U.S. States, Washington, D.C., Puerto Rico and the United Kingdom. www.uhs.com

Requirements

  • High School graduate, or equivalent.
  • Current Pharmacy technician registration
  • Current Tennessee Driver’s License

Nice To Haves

  • Completion of an accredited Pharmacy Technician program preferred.
  • Current Certified Pharmacy Technician (CPhT) by Pharmacy Technician Certification Board preferred.
  • Previous experience in hospital pharmacy is preferred. A working knowledge of Joint Commission Standards, and state and federal laws and regulatory requirements.
  • Previous experience with MedDispnse preferred.
